Elevator Panels: Ensuring a Perfect Fit

At its most basic, an elevator is a box: it has wall panels, a door or two, a ceiling, and a floor. Yet when pieced together, this simple box performs a kind of miracle: it quickly (and safely) carries people to high-up building f loors and back down again. But if all these pieces don’t fit together perfectly during installation, non-conforming panels must be thrown away—and new ones produced and expedited to the job site.

This was an ongoing problem for one international elevator manufacturing company. Out-of-spec wall panels were causing job site construction delays that ranged from 2 to 7 days—angering customers, costing time and money, and jeopardizing the goodwill of installation crews.

In 2016, the elevator company implemented InfinityQS—the leading provider of Statistical Process Control (SPC) software and services to manufacturers worldwide—at their primary elevator panel manufacturing site. According to the elevator company’s project manager, “For our first major InfinityQS project, we implemented a manual entry program designed to gain better control over our panel machining process.”

The quality data collected by InfinityQS enabled this manufacturer to quickly identify where the process went awry—and to take immediate corrective action.

Once we put InfinityQS controls in place, we were able to prevent non-conforming material from leaving the factory.

Building Upon Success: Shortening Production Times

After fixing their non-conforming elevator panel problem, this company started exploring additional ways in which SPC could be used to help improve data collection and analysis in other processes.

The project manager and her team focused next on shortening elevator panel Takt time, the average time between the start of production of one unit and the start of the next. Before InfinityQS, elevator panels were a 100% inspection workstation, and Takt time was lagging at five minutes. According to the company’s project manager, the SPC data captured by InfinityQS enabled them to reduce panel production time to just 2-3 minutes per run—a 40 to 60% savings every time.

“Our elevator panel Takt time was awful from a lean perspective,” said the project manager. “This process is highly capable now, with a Cpk over 1.33.”

Excel-driven processes became wireless gauge processes with InfinityQS, which gives us more accurate, real-time data—and saves us time and money.

 

Prior to implementing InfinityQS, elevator panel manufacturing required a 100% inspection workstation. InfinityQS improved the process, and production times were reduced by 40-60% per run.

Ensuring Operator Buy-In

Operator Input = Assured Adoption

SPC helps operators efficiently and accurately capture quality process data. InfinityQS has been providing technology to manufacturing employees for 30+ years, and the bottom line is this: operators can be hesitant when it comes to adopting new technology. It often takes extensive time to learn and master new tools, and operators are time-starved—because production runs always come first.

The project manager at this elevator company helped guarantee a quick and seamless product adoption by building projects that included direct feedback from operators. She worked side-by-side with operators to learn the ins and outs of their daily jobs—and built InfinityQS projects to match.

Operators were asked, “Do you want to enter this information earlier? When do you want to scan this in? At what point do you want to enter this data?” InfinityQS is quick and easy to configure, which enabled the project manager to set up the tool to correspond to exactly how operators work; each project was then configured to mirror their needs, workstations, and workflows.

“If you take operator feedback and modify a process accordingly, that gives them much more incentive to use the product successfully,” says the project manager.

InfinityQS projects can include detailed instructions and pictures, which is extremely helpful for our operators.

 

If you set up InfinityQS projects to work how your operators work, they will use it—and they will love it.
